Illawarra Hawks Coaches Bench finalised for NBL25 Season
The Illawarra Hawks are thrilled to announce the appointment of two final assistant coaches for the NBL25 Season. Matt Flinn returns to the Illawarra Hawks, and Tom Cranney, former Head Coach for the Illawarra Hawks NBL1 Women’s team, joins the bench.
Matt Flinn, with a rich history as a player and coach for the Illawarra Hawks, rejoins the coaching staff for NBL25. He brings extensive experience, recently serving as Head Coach of the Darwin Salties NBL1 North team, working with Hawks player Wani Swaka Lo Buluk during the NBL off-season. Flinn's deep understanding of Illawarra's basketball pathways and his degree from the University of Wollongong integrate him well into the local community.
“I am eager to return to the Illawarra region and work with the Hawks once more. It is exciting to see what the team achieved in NBL24 under Justin Tatum's leadership, and I look forward to contributing to their success in the NBL25 Season,” Flinn shared.
Regarding Tom Cranney, Mat Campbell, General Manager of Basketball, stated, “Tom joins us from the Illawarra Basketball Association and an example of the strength of the sports pathway in the Illawarra.”
“We are excited to have his expertise working across both the men's and women's pathways in the Illawarra to enhance the Hawks’ training model in NBL25. Cranney’s knowledge, combined with Flinn's experience, rounds out our coaching staff for the upcoming season, which is a great outcome for the club.”
Campbell continued, “We are delighted to see Flinn return to the club. He will be a valuable addition to the coaching staff under Justin Tatum's leadership.”
“As we begin to see the players return ahead of the upcoming season, our pre-season is going extremely well, and we’re excited for the season to start.”
